What does it mean when a hamster stomach is really big and hard?
A hamster with a big and hard stomach could be experiencing bloating, constipation, or a gastrointestinal blockage. These conditions can be serious and may require a visit to a veterinarian for proper diagnosis and treatment.

What is wrong when a hamster in nervous and jumpy?
A nervous and jumpy hamster could be experiencing stress or anxiety due to various reasons such as loud noises, sudden movements, or inadequate living conditions. It is important to ensure the hamster has a quiet and secure environment with plenty of enrichment to help reduce stress and promote a sense of safety. Regular handling and interaction can also help build trust and reduce nervous behavior over time.
What is the weirdest thing a ginea pig does?
One of the weirdest things guinea pigs do is popcorning, where they jump and skip around in excitement. They also have a unique behavior called rumblestrutting, where they strut around while vibrating their bodies to show dominance or attract a mate. Additionally, guinea pigs sometimes engage in "barbering," where they chew on the fur of their cage mates.

How can you tell the difference between a hamster and a ginypig?
One way to differentiate between a hamster and a guinea pig is by size. Guinea pigs are typically larger than hamsters. Additionally, guinea pigs have rounded bodies with shorter legs compared to the more slender bodies and longer legs of hamsters. Hamsters also have shorter ears and tails than guinea pigs.

Germ-X, or any hand sanitizer, should never be used on a hamster. The alcohol in hand sanitizers can be harmful and toxic to small animals like hamsters if ingested or absorbed through their skin. It's best to keep hand sanitizers away from your pet and wash your hands with soap and water before and after handling them.
How much do you feed a Russian dwarf hamster?
A Russian dwarf hamster should be fed about one to two tablespoons of hamster food per day, along with fresh vegetables and occasional treats. It's important to monitor their weight and adjust their food intake accordingly to prevent obesity. Fresh water should also always be available.

The Commercial And Government Entity Code, or CAGE Code, is a unique identifier assigned to suppliers to various government or defense agencies, as well as to government agencies themselves and also various organizations. CAGE codes provide a standardized method of identifying a given facility at a specific location.
What is the weight-bearing bone of the leg?
The weight-bearing bone of the leg is the tibia, also known as the shinbone. It is located on the inner side of the leg and supports much of the body's weight during standing and walking.

How do mother hamster take care of their young?
When the female hamster gives birth, it is very important not to touch the nest or babies and avoid cleaning the cage for the first 3 weeks or else the female hamster could panic and kill the hamster babies. If it is really necessary to 'clean' a cage area while the mother hamster is nursing her babies, you should only use a small piece of tissue to 'clean' the cage but avoid touching the nest area. Provide additional bread soaked in milk in a small food bowl as this will provided extra proteins both for the mother and baby hamsters. The cage should be placed in a quiet room and away from noises, since noises can cause the mother hamster stress. The babies can be separated from the mother hamster when they are 4 weeks old since at that age they are sexually mature. In the case of dwarf hamsters, you can keep the female baby hamsters with the mother and separate the male baby hamsters and keep them in another cage to avoid mating. Never introduce the male baby hamsters to the father since he will not accept them and the babies will be afraid.
